• 13/12/2018 - Recrutments at Cerea Partners

    Cerea Partners, the investor-partner for Agrobusiness companies, announces the recruitment of Sébastien Robinand as Investment Manager in the Private Debt team and of Ludovic Valentin-Pereira as Investment Director in the Capital team. 

    Sébastien Robinand, 32, Investment Manager, Private Debt
    Prior to joining Cerea Partners in 2018, Sébastien Robinand spent 7 years in the Structured Finance team of La Banque Postale handing corporate private debt and leveraged loans, after two first experiences in M&A with Sorbonne Finance and in credit analysis with Banque Palatine.

    Sébastien holds a degree from EMLV and studied at Linnaeus University - School of Business & Economics - Sweden.

  • 07/12/2018 - Cerea Partners completes a year of record investment in Private Debt

    €M 217 invested to finance the development of 15 companies over the last 12 months

    Cerea Partners, the investor-partner of French and European Agrobusiness companies, invested €M 217 in private debt to finance the development of 15 companies over the last 12 months. This is a record level of activity for the Private Debt team which acted as arranger or co-arranger on most of the transactions.

    The dynamic deployment follows the fundraising of Cerea Partners's two latest Private Debt vehicles, currently being invested:

  • 30/10/2018 - Cerea Capital II enters exclusivity for the sale of La Comtoise to Gimv

    Antwerp (BE) / Louhans and Paris (FR), 30 October 2018 - Created in 1994 in Louhans (Saône-et-Loire) by Michel Vanhove, La Comtoise develops and supplies tailor-made cheese solutions to industrial food processing groups, which are integrated into prepared foods such as breaded escalopes (cordons bleus), grilled ham and cheese sandwiches (croque-monsieur), sandwiches and hamburgers. Backed by Cerea Capital II and Unigrains since 2015, La Comtoise has achieved impressive growth to reach a turnover of EUR 33 million with a headcount of 37 people.

  • 25/10/2018 - Linxis Group's dairy division is acquired by its management and Cerea Capital II

    Cerea Capital II, alongside the management and Unexo, has acquired, from Linxis Group, owned by the IK VIII Fund advised by IK Investment Partners, the three companies of its cheese and dairy division: Chalon-Mégard, Tecnal et Simon Frères.

    Linxis Group, formerly Bretèche Industrie, is a supplier of equipment for the agri-food, pharma and cosmetics industries. It has ceded the three companies of its dairy division to focus on its equipment activities for bakery and beauty/health sectors.

  • 17/04/2018 - €M 300 first closing for Cerea Dette II

    Fund reaches target size in less than 7 months Cerea Partners raises more than 1 billion euros in 3 years 
    Cerea Partners, the investor-partner of Agrobusiness companies, held the first closing of Cerea Dette II. With more than €M 300 in commitments, the Fund surpasses its predecessor and reached its target size at the first closing in under 7 months of fundraising. The hard cap is maintained at €M 350 in order to respect the Fund's positioning and a final closing is expected shortly.

  • 18/01/2018 - For its first operation in italy, Cerea Capital II acquires Monviso

    Cerea Capital II, managed by Cerea Partners, alongside the company's management and supported by Capzanine and Cerea Mezzanine, has acquired, from PM&Partners, Monviso, an Italian manufacturer of crackers, bread substitutes and sweet and savory biscuits.

    With 130 employees and 4 facilities in northern Italy, Monviso had sales of approximately €M 36 in 2017, more than one third of which from exports. It is composed of two branches, Monviso (biscotto salute, bruschetta line, breadsticks, crackers and recently cookies under its own brand for retailers and in co-packing mainly for gluten-free) and Tonon (sweet and savory biscuits for retail exports, catering and ice cream manufacturers).
